321.45 Military family financial aid.
(1)In this section:
(a)“Immediate family” means the spouse and dependent children of a service member who are residents of this state.
(b)“Service member” means a resident of this state who is a member of the U.S. armed forces, including any reserve component, or of the national guard.
(2)The department shall provide financial aid to eligible service members and eligible members of the immediate family of service members. The department shall promulgate rules establishing eligibility criteria and the amount of financial aid.
